The International Medical Outreach Program (IMO) is a collaborative partnership between Heineman-Robicsek Medical Outreach, Inc. (HRMO) and Atrium Health. HRMO is a non-profit organization and closely collaborates with Atrium Health to support international medical outreach projects in developing countries through the IMO program. 

 

Job Summary 

This part-time position, approximately 18 to 24 hours per week, focuses on accounting and other administrative duties. Candidate will work closely with Executive Director to run day-to-day operations of a small non-profit corporation. The position is remote with in-person meetings from time to time.
